Expert Medical Record Omissions

Identify material omissions in expert medical record review and translate them into litigation-ready challenges with pinpoint citations.

Prerequisites

  1. Complete medical record set with Bates labels and index
  2. Expert materials: report(s), disclosure, materials-reviewed list, CV, deposition/testimony transcripts, exhibits
  3. Case theory summary (claims, defenses, causation or standard-of-care theory)
  4. Jurisdiction admissibility standard (Daubert, Frye, or hybrid)
  5. Medical chronology or timeline (if available)

Workflow

  1. Build record inventory and expert review map
  2. Detect omissions and contradictions
  3. Rate materiality and litigation impact
  4. Flag patterns suggesting selective review or bias
  5. Deliver structured report with pinpoint citations

Omission Matrix

One row per omitted record:

| Omitted record | Date | Provider | Bates | Expert statement that should have addressed it | Conflict or gap | Significance | |---|---|---|---|---|---|---| | Record name | Date | Provider | Bates | Report/Depo cite | Contradiction / Alternative / Context | High / Med / Low |

Significance scale:

  • High — Directly undermines key opinion or reliability. Use for admissibility challenges, motion practice.
  • Medium — Alters weight but not core opinion. Use for cross-examination, rebuttal focus.
  • Low — Peripheral or cumulative. Use for background impeachment.

Pattern Flags

Check for these indicators of selective review or bias:

  • [ ] Repeated omission of pre-existing conditions
  • [ ] Omission of alternative causation records
  • [ ] Omission of treating provider notes conflicting with opinion
  • [ ] Omission of diagnostic imaging or labs central to timeline
  • [ ] Chronology inconsistencies versus record dates
  • [ ] Mischaracterization of records listed as reviewed
  • [ ] Selective inclusion of favorable records only

Motion Triggers

Flag for Daubert/Frye challenge or motion to exclude when:

  • Expert failed to consider key facts relevant to causation or standard of care
  • Methodology not reliably applied to the full record set
  • Opinions based on inaccurate timeline or mischaracterized records
  • Expert did not review materials they claim to have reviewed

Pitfalls

  • Omission vs. disagreement: Only flag omissions where the record exists and was not addressed. Disagreement with a reviewed record is not an omission.
  • Record completeness: Confirm the record set is complete before concluding a gap is material. Flag missing record categories that could change the analysis.
  • Citation rigor: Every omission and contradiction requires a pinpoint citation (Bates + page/line).
  • Weight vs. admissibility: Separate weight attacks from admissibility challenges. Note the jurisdiction's standard.
  • Neutrality: Avoid advocacy language in the analysis itself.
  • PHI: Protect PHI and comply with applicable confidentiality rules.
